Consider/Discuss/Act on a Project Grant Application Submitted by Boys and Girls Club of Collin County (#18-03) in the Amount of $30,000.00 for Refurbishment and Repair of Programming Rooms, Replacement of Damaged Recreational Equipment and Removal of Non-Functional A/C Unit; Total Estimated Project Cost is $39,940.00; The Amount Requested Represents 76% of the Total Project Cost
Summary
COUNCIL GOAL: Enhance Quality of Life in McKinney
MEETING DATE: April 26, 2018
DEPARTMENT: McKinney Community Development Corporation
CONTACT: Cindy Schneible, President
ITEM SUMMARY:
• The required public hearing for this project was held on April 26, 2018
• Boys and Girls Clubs of Collin County is requesting a grant in the amount of $30,000 for refurbishing and repairing programming rooms and replacing damaged recreational equipment at the McKinney club.
• Since 2011, roof leaks have caused damage to sheetrock and ceilings and to recreational equipment within the McKinney club.
• The grant requested will provide funds to cover the cost of labor, materials and supplies to refurbish walls, floors, ceilings and carpet and removal of an unused A/C unit on the roof that also was a source of leaks.
• The grant funds would also allow for replacement of recreational equipment that includes a pool table, foosball table, shuffle board and bumper pool.
• Completion of repairs needed, along with replacement of damaged recreational equipment would ensure full programming and recreational activities could be resumed at the McKinney club.
BACKGROUND INFORMATION:
• Boys and Girls Clubs of Collin County has a 50-year history in North Texas.
• Strategically located in low-income neighborhoods, BGCCC provides a safe, positive environment during after-school hours.
• The BGCCC serves 3,050 members and works with other local nonprofit organizations to identify youth that are in need of assistance.
• The McKinney club serves 928 youth. 69% qualify for free/reduced lunch.
• Programs offered through the McKinney club in 2017 included education about healthy lifestyle habits, tools for academic success, qualities to build character and leadership skills and recreational activities.
FINANCIAL SUMMARY:
• MCDC’s allocation for Project Grants for FY 18 is $1,259,745
• In previous years, MCDC awarded grants to Boys and Girls Club for a gym renovation ($23,600 in 2006); and gym, kitchen and other building improvements ($500,000 in 2009).
